**14:22 — GC pauses detected.** The Larkspine matching service began showing 2–4s stop-the-world pauses after the heap grew past 18 GB. Pair requests queued behind paused workers, tripping the latency SLO. Marit rolled back to the prior build at 14:41 and pauses dropped to under 200ms. For the weekly sync, the rollback target is identified by the build stamp recorded here.

trace token, kagag-hawef: htk6_463d85

Runbook 7.3 — Archiving paper ledgers. Once the finance team at Merrow & Finch confirms the quarter is closed, box the ledgers in acid-free cartons, seal each with tamper-evident tape, and record the box count on the manifest in duplicate. Boxes travel only on the afternoon Greyvale run, never overnight. The coordinator must verify the seal numbers against the manifest before the van departs. The confidential courier hand-over instruction follows on the next line.

drop instructions, hahip-badug: the quenox ralath courier leaves the kaseth fraiel rusiel tameth belys istdor ralion giliel ledger at gate 7830 under passcode 165413

Night-shift staff: Floor 4 of the Tellhaven Building opens this week. After 21:00, access is via the rear stairwell only; the lifts are locked out overnight during the settling period. Complete a walk-through of the new floor once per shift and log it. The stairwell keypad accepts the code below.

badge for yahop-fawep: bdg-XBKXI-68071